Information extracted from the school's own website
"Confidence, respect and a love of learning"
Rights Respecting School; UNICEF Gold Award; UNCRC information and ethos promoting children’s rights and global citizenship.
Headteacher Nicola Denton-Dash welcomes visitors to Bonner, describes the school as a happy, inclusive and exciting place to learn across two sites, and highlights safeguarding commitments and the value of community partnerships.

Bonner provides SEND support through quality first teaching with differentiation, targeted interventions, and access to Learning Mentors. Catering for needs across communication, cognition, social/emotional, sensory and physical needs, with staff training and external agency involvement (e.g., Educational Psychologists, OT, SLS) where appropriate; information and procedures for Education Health and Care (EHC) plans and reviews are in place; includes local offer information and partnerships (e.g., with Phoenix School).
Bonner operates across two sites: Bonner Bethnal Green (Reception to Year 6) and Bonner Mile End (Nursery to Year 6). Pupils typically start primary school in the September following their fourth birthday (Reception) and nursery places are available from age 3. Reception admissions for 2026 are handled online via EADAdmissions; closing date is 15 January 2026. Nursery offers 15 hours per week of free nursery education for 38 weeks per year. Applications are via the local authority portal.
